Creamy Turkish Chicken

Creamy Turkish Chicken: A 30-Minute Comfort Meal Delight

Enjoy a delicious and quick Creamy Turkish Chicken recipe that brings comfort and flavor to your dinner table.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Turkish
Calories: 450

Ingredients
  

For the Chicken
  • 1 pound chicken breasts or turkey or firm tofu
For the Cream Sauce
  • 1 cup heavy cream or half-and-half or Greek yogurt
  • 1 teaspoon paprika can use smoked paprika for more flavor
  • 1 teaspoon cumin optional
For Flavoring
  • to taste salt
  • to taste pepper
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il for sautéing
  • 1 large onion or shallots
  • 2 cloves garlic freshly minced

Equipment

  • large skillet

Method
 

Preparation
  1.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  2. Sauté chopped onion and minced garlic for 3–4 minutes until the onion is translucent.
  3. Season the chicken breasts with paprika, cumin, salt, and pepper.
  4. Cook the seasoned chicken in the skillet for 5–7 minutes on each side until golden brown.
  5. Reduce heat to low and add the heavy cream, stirring to combine.
  6. Simmer for about 10 minutes until the sauce thickens.
  7. Garnish with freshly chopped parsley and serve.

Notes

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days in the fridge, or freeze for up to 2 months.
